Launch of Nvidia’s AI chip postponed, Google, Meta and Microsoft already placed orders

The launch of Nvidia’s new advanced AI chip may be delayed by three or more months, affecting customers like Google, Meta platform and Microsoft. According to reports, the launch of Nvidia’s most advanced AI chip may be delayed by 3 months or more due to design flaws.

This may affect Nvidia’s customers Meta, Google and Microsoft who had placed billions of dollars worth of orders for the chip. Nvidia’s Blackwell chip series was introduced in March.

The blow could hit customers such as Meta platform, Alphabet’s Google and Microsoft. The tech giants have collectively ordered chips worth tens of billions of dollars, according to reports, citing people who help produce chips and server hardware for Nvidia.
